    I burned out a BCA 7.62x39 16" barrel with roughly 6k rounds through it over four years, I learned a few lessons with the build.
    The replacement barrel had AK/bushmaster 7.62 style feed ramps which was a huge upgrade for feeding and not deforming soft points.
    1. enhanced firing pin is a MUST, you don't need extra power hammer springs. Black rifle arms makes the best one
    2. Your extractor WILL break within 1500-2500rds. It's the nature of the bolt face geometry. I have used a Colt gold extractor spring with insert and no oring and have had no issues after 3k rounds, wish me luck. I've heard black rifle arms makes the best extractor as well.
    3. Adjustable gas blocks really reduce parts wear and recoil. Highly recommend upgrade.
    I have one suggestion for a serious upgrade, PLEASE make midlength gas system barrels! The parts wear/breakage will be significantly reduced!

    Depending on what you're using for a fire control group sometimes it takes more than a enhanced firing pin. Especially, when you're using a drop in trigger. You can bend the forks out on a standard hammer spring and get the extra energy you need to detonate the round. You can also bend the hammer spring on a drop in trigger too if you can take it apart. Another trick, you can sand the tail of the bolt to get more firing pin protrusion(.041), that's usually the last thing I try and it always works.

    I bought an upper awhile back, all light primer strikes. Replaced with their newer bolt and enhanced firing pin, nothing. Replaced hammer spring with Wolf extra power, about 50/50 light strikes no matter what kind of Soviet ammo. Installed an h2 buffer and red Sprinco buffer spring, no change.. Bought a whole different upper from BCA and put all my innards in it (to keep it scientific), works great. That means the first upper was out of spec in the chamber causing the round to sit too far forward, preventing the pin from reaching the primer enough much of the time... Doesn't take much.     Hard primers is only part of the problem. Just about any "mil-spec" 7.62x39 ammo has slightly recessed primers as well. The 5.56 NATO primer is nearly flush with the case. So a mil-spec AR firing pin tip is slightly too short to reliability set off "mil-spec" 7.62x39 primers. Also, if primer hardness was the issues, a longer pin wouldn't be the fix, since that doesn't add more force. Only a heavier hammer spring would add more force. Yet that is usually not necessary. My lower has a very light hammer spring but I am using an enhanced firing pin and 7.62x39 goes bang every time. YOUR RESULTS MAY VARY.
